Deciding Where to Place Your Dumpster
Deciding where to place your dumpster can get a big effect on how quickly you finish projects. The most efficient alternative is to select a location that's close to the worksite. It is important, however, to consider whether this location is a safe option. Make sure that the area is free of barriers that could trip individuals while they carry heavy debris.
Lots of individuals choose to put dumpsters in their driveways. This is a convenient option as it usually means you can avoid requesting the city for a license or permit. In the event you need to put the dumpster on the street, then you need to get in touch with your local government to inquire whether you need to get a permit. Although many municipalities will let folks keep dumpsters on the road for brief amounts of time, others will request that you fill out some paperwork. Following these rules can help you stay away from fines that may make your project more costly.

A few Things That You Can Not Put into Your Dumpster
Although the special rules that regulate what you can and cannot include in a dumpster vary from area to area, there are several types of stuff that most dumpster rental service in Dolomites will not enable. Some of the things that you generally cannot put in the dumpster include:
Batteries, notably the type that feature m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they contain oils and other compounds that may harm the environment) Electronics, especially those that contain batteries There are additionally some mattresses which you can usually put in your dumpster provided that you are willing to pay an additional fee. These include: Appliances Mattresses Tires
When in doubt, it is best to contact your rental company to get a list of things that you just can't put into the dumpster.
What Types of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?
You can place most types of debris into a dumpster rental in Dolomite. There are, nevertheless,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ot put substances into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also banned. If something poses an environmental hazard, you probably cannot place it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you're unsure.
That leaves most forms of debris you could place in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any type of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.
Specific kinds of satisfactory deb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. If you intend to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to request the rental company whether you are required to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the item.

What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Project?
Picking a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It is often difficult for people to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, practically, they do not know how much material their roofs contain.
There are, however, some basic guidelines you can follow to make a superb option. If you are removing a commercial roof, then you will probably require a dumpster that gives you at least 40 square yards.
If you are working on residential roofing job,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can generally exp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ably need a 20-yard dumpster.
Many folks order one size larger than they think their endeavors will take since they want to avoid the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that weren't large enough.

Do I require a permit to rent a dumpster in Dolomite?
If that is your very first time renting a dumpster in Dolomite, you may not understand what is leg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. If you plan to put the dumpster totally on your own property, you're not commonly required to obtain a permit.
If, however, your job requires you to set the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this will normally mean that you need to apply for a permit. It's almost always wise to check with your local city or county offices (maybe the parking enforcement division) in case you own a question regarding the requirement for a permit on a road.
If you fail to obtain a permit and discover out later that you were required to have one, you may likely face a fine from your local authorities. In most dumpster rental in Dolomite cases, though, you should be just fine without a permit as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.
Junk removal vs dumpster rental in Dolomite - Which is good for you?
For those who own a project you are about to undertake at home, you might be wondering if it's better to hire someone to come haul off all your rubbish and junk for you, or in case you should only rent a dumpster in Dolomite and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better option in case you want the flexibility to load it on your own time and you do not mind doing it yourself to save on work. Dumpsters also function well in the event that you have at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Rolloffs generally start at 10 cubic yards, so should you only have 3-4 yards of waste, you are paying for much more dumpster than you need.
Garbage or crap removal makes more sense should you want someone else to load your old things. It also works well should you want it to be taken away fast so it's out of your own hair or in the event that you simply have a few large things; this is likely cheaper than renting an entire dumpster.

How far in advance do I have to book my dumpster?
As with any service, it is almost always an excellent strategy to reserve your dumpster as far ahead as you possibly can in order to make sure the dumpster will be accessible when you need it. If you wait until the final minute, there's no promise the business will likely be able to fill your order.
Two or three days notice is normally adequate to ensure your dumpster delivery punctually. Remember the busiest days have a tendency to be on Mondays and Fridays (encircling the weekend), so when you can plan your job for the midst of the week, you've a better chance of finding the dumpster you will need.
Should you find out you want a dumpster the next day or even the same day, please go ahead and call the company. If they have what you need, they will certainly make arrangements to get it to you as soon as possible.
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Dolomite
When you rent a dumpster in Dolomite, you're dealing with professionals who use terms associated with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Since you probably don't use these terms every day,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This will really enable you to cope with business workers who may get impatient should you not realize what they're explaining about their products.
"Container" and "roll off" are both acceptable terms for the large metal box you need to rent. Professionals do not use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are usually let in cubic yard sizes, but you do not have to include the "cubic" part. Only say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you need to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you could say, "I'm interested in a 30-yard roll off" or "I'd like to rent a 30-yarder." Take advantage of these terms, and you're going to sound like a pro when you call.
